    Hi guys i have the media player classic home cinema with ac3 filter. I am trying to play a movie with dts but no dts comes out, theres sound but it is just regular optical sound not even dolby digital. I switch it to dolby digital 5.1 and it plays as DD 5.1. I clicked all the DTS stuff in the ac3filter config but still no go. I tried playing my dvd with vlc player and it plays the DTS track ( i dont use vlc rite now becuase the desyncing of sound and audio and i cant fix it!)

    I fixed it.

    I had to go to the menu in Media player classic

    play -> filters -> ac3 audio decoder

    I forgot to check the SPDIF option in the DTS section. Phew!
